Craig Johnston, Chief Instructor Tactical Edge Glasgow started out in martial arts at the age of 13 when he started training in his mother art of ITF Tae Kwon Do.  He continued to train and compete at an international level up to and after he joined the army at the age of 19.

After 6 years in the army which included 2 operational tours of Northern Ireland and Iraq, Craig decided he needed a change of scenery. Upon leaving the army and after a spell of teaching Tae kwon Do full time Craig decided he needed some action and went back over to Iraq to do Close Protection and Convoy Protection work in Iraq. A majority of this work was done out of Baghdad International Airport (BIAP) and took him all over Iraq from Kurdistan in the North to Basra in the south and everything in between at a time when the insurgency in Iraq was at its greatest. Craig decided to settle back in Scotland after numerous rotations in Iraq but still kept his hand in security work by working various doors in Lanarkshire and Glasgow nightspots.
